ID |
CVE-2003-0449
|
Summary |
Progress Database 9.1 to 9.1D06 trusts user input to find and load libraries using dlopen, which allows local users to gain privileges via (1) a PATH environment variable that points to malicious libraries, as demonstrated using libjutil.so in_proapsv, or (2) the -installdir command line parameter, as demonstrated using librocket_r.so in _dbagent. |
